Chocolate Chip Cookie Dough Brownie Bites | Easy Dessert Recipe

Chocolate Chip Cookie Dough Brownie Bites are the ultimate indulgent dessert combining rich, fudgy brownie bases with a layer of creamy, edible cookie dough. Finished with chocolate chips and often drizzled with melted chocolate, these bite-sized treats are perfect for parties, dessert trays, or satisfying sweet cravings. Easy to make and impossible to resist, they deliver the perfect blend of textures and flavors in every bite.
Prep Time 25 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 35 minutes
Course Dessert / Sweet Treat
Cuisine American / Modern Baking
Servings 24 bite-sized squares
Calories 220 kcal

Equipment

  • Mixing bowls
  • Electric mixer or whisk
  • Measuring cups & spoons
  • 9×13-inch baking pan
  • Parchment paper
  • Saucepan (for melting butter/chocolate)
  • Cooling rack

Ingredients
  

Brownie Base:

  • 1 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up cocoa powder
  • ½ tsp salt

Cookie Dough Layer:

  • 1½ cups heat-treated flour
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
  • ¾ cup brown sugar
  • ¼ cup granulated sugar
  • 2 tbsp milk
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 cup mini chocolate chips

Instructions
 

  • Bake Brownie Base: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Line pan with parchment. Mix butter, sugar, eggs, and vanilla. Stir in flour, cocoa, and salt. Spread batter in pan and bake 25 minutes. Cool completely.
  • Prepare Cookie Dough: Heat-treat flour (bake at 350°F for 5 minutes or microwave until safe). Cream butter and sugars until fluffy. Add milk and vanilla, then stir in cooled flour. Fold in mini chocolate chips.
  • Layer Cookie Dough: Spread cookie dough evenly over cooled brownies. Chill for 30 minutes to firm up.
  • Cut into Bites: Use a sharp knife to cut into squares or rounds. Wipe knife between cuts for clean edges.
  • Garnish: Sprinkle extra chocolate chips or drizzle melted chocolate.
  • Serve & Store: Keep refrigerated in an airtight container.

Notes

  • Always heat-treat flour for safe edible cookie dough.
  • Chill before slicing for neat, clean cuts.
  • Use parchment paper for easy removal.
  • Store in fridge up to 5 days; freeze individually for up to 2 months.
  • Customize with peanut butter, mint extract, or festive sprinkles.
